Cheapest Available Hudson and Nearby 1 Bedroom Apartments

As of July 21, 2026 the lowest priced 1 Bedroom apartment unit in Hudson, ME is the 1x1 Model starting from $850 at Mountain View Apartments . The second most affordable Hudson 1 Bedroom is the One Bedroom Model at Appleton Apartments starting at $1,100 . The average price for all 1 Bedroom apartments in Hudson is currently $1,357. Here is today’s list of the cheapest available 1 Bedroom options in Hudson:

Apartment ListingModel NamePriced From
Mountain View Apartments1x1$850
Appleton ApartmentsOne Bedroom$1,100
23 Clinton Ave1 Bedroom$1,250
Summerhaven Apartments1 Bedroom$1,250
Orchard Park Apartments1 Bedroom$1,350
